Citizens Advice issues urgent call for volunteers

Citizens Advice West Oxfordshire is urgently looking for volunteers to support local people with issues arising from the cost of living crisis.

These could include debt, housing, benefit and employment problems.

The West Oxfordshire charity supported 8,823 people last year and gives free, independent and confidential advice from trained advisers.

The role involves taking calls, responding to web chat, meeting clients face-to-face, and working with colleagues to provide the best support possible for people who contact them.

Each adviser works with each client to understand their needs, then, with professional support from qualified and experienced supervisors, undertakes research to find the best advice to give.

A comprehensive training programme will be given, with the next induction planned for early this autumn.

Generally volunteers are asked to contribute at least eight hours per week, which can be done flexibly either in the central Witney office, its HUB on Station Lane or even from your own home.

Teresa Archer, chief officer at Citizens Advice West Oxfordshire, said: “As a volunteer, you’ll learn about a range of issues affecting local people. We provide all the training and support you’ll need to work with us to help people solve their problems.

“It’s a challenging but highly rewarding role. If you’re keen to build on your skills and do something that really makes a difference, we’d love to hear from you.”
